I don't know what to tell you. Perfect training for 6 weeks will give you a body that looks like you've been training for 6 weeks, which is barely any difference.

It might be doable if your sole goal is to just lose fat, but 6 weeks of hard cutting to see a quick result will just make you lose a fuckton of muscle so you won't even end up looking good at all.

Don't even bother with this unless you already have a good amount of muscle on you, because you will be losing alot of it. If you're a noob lifter/skinnyfat already forget it. Fast bulks and fast cuts just give you shitty results. It's also pretty fucking terrible for you just in terms of health, your libido will crash, you'll feel like shit, you'll like shit, list goes on.
